Web11 de out. de 2024 · Courtesy Mark Fischer. Yes, a gentleman called Lord Carnarvon. Lord Carnarvon funded Howard Carter in his search for ancient treasure in Egypt. You may recognise Howard Carter’s name – he was the dude who (with the help of lots of money from Lord Carnarvon) discovered the tomb of Tutankhamun in 1922. WebHoward Carter was a British archaeologist best remembered for the excavation of King Tut’s tomb in 1922. Carter was born in Kensington, England. He had an interest in art from an early age. When his father painted a portrait of a well-known Egyptologist, his interest in art increased further. The British occupation of Egypt in the late 19th ...
